Our family's version of the Sloppy Joe using ground turkey in lieu of ground beef.

prep time 15 Min
cook time 25 Min

Ingredients For sloppy tjs

  • FILLING
  • 1 lb
    ground turkey
  • 1-2 lg
    white onions (chopped)
  • 24 oz
    tomato sauce
  • 1 1/2 Tbsp
    worcestershire sauce
  • 1 clove
    fresh garlic (minced)
  • 1 tsp
    yellow mustard
  • 1 1/2 tsp
    brown sugar
  • BUNS
  • 1 pkg
    whole grain wheat buns
  • butter

How To Make sloppy tjs

  • 1
    Preheat oven to 350 degrees
  • 2
    In a large saucepan, add a bit of olive or canola oil, maybe about a teaspoon. Add your onions and turkey. Brown turkey and be sure to break the meat up into small bits.
  • 3
    Once meat/onion mixture cooked, add remaining ingredients and simmer on medium to low heat for about 15 minutes until fully incorporated.
  • 4
    Butter buns and place butter side up on cookie sheet. PLace in oven for about 5 minutes or until desired crispness is reached.
  • 5
    Enjoy!
